Good things to know
Which word is more common?
Objective is more commonly used than ambition in everyday language, especially in professional contexts. Objective is specific and measurable, making it easier to communicate and track progress. Ambition, on the other hand, is more personal and subjective, making it less common in formal settings.
Whatโs the difference in the tone of formality between ambition and objective?
Objective is more formal than ambition and is commonly used in professional and academic contexts. Ambition is more informal and is often used in personal conversations or motivational speeches.
